Yuri
Skokie, IL
Godd gloves for cooler fall weather
These gloves fit my hands pretty well, but I wish they go up on the wrist another inch or so. Your mileage may vary. The gloves allow plenty of ventilation which is very nice. Also I have no problems to feel any control of my scooter while wearing them. The Velcro closure works well. The only issue I noticed: when storing them together, the Velcro hooks of one glove could grab the section of the other's glove made of terry cloth and pull the threads. They should be stored back to back to avoid this. Overall I am satisfied with quality and value of these gloves. I would recommend them to a rider who wants a lightweight, comfortable glove at a reasonable price.

Roy Dressel
Visalia, CA
Good summer gloves
Temps are in the upper 90s to over 100 here in the central valley of California where I live and the Olympia - 760 Air Force Gel Gloves provide good air flow to keep your hands cool. Fit is great, after a short break in period where of a couple of short rides (they felt a little tight when I first put them on) they fit very comfortably. I have had these for about two months and have taken a ten day trip with them and ride to work almost every day and they are fraying a little bit but nothing to be alarmed about. Gloves seem to last me about two years and these look to do that. These do not look like they provide the protection of a full leather glove, but are a good trade off during the hot days of summer. The gel in the palms helps a little with the vibrations from the handlebars. Overall a good glove and worth the price. I would buy them again.

Charles Robinson
Niceville, FL
Great for Short Fingers... Order a size larger if your fingers are Med/Long
I got these for summer riding and for their gel inserts based on the reviews here and elsewhere and my hand was smack-dab in the middle of a "Large" size. Both gloves fit well across the palm and wrist. The fingers, though, are made for those with shorter fingers than I apparently possess. The left glove fit snug with my fingers tight to the ends; the right glove's fingers were just too short. I rode with these for a few weeks, and then finally gave them to my son to ride with as his hands are smaller. They are well made (mine did NOT unravel or fray) and have a good bit of airflow through the mesh. The gel is comfortable--reduced hand fatigue for me, except for the 'shortness' in my right fingers.
